Description

Darden is hiring research assistants for the academic year who will report directly to Darden faculty. Work may include locating and summarizing existing academic literature and policies, constructing data sets based on information collected online, statistical coding, and writing summaries of faculty research for business practitioners. Potential topics include cybercurrency, the economy, leadership characteristics, entrepreneurship, and other topics relevant to faculty research initiatives.
